Transaction 63868227e2cb0c9beeabeb7a389242d646bb78948cb4e82aa5f5567a52524d31
2 Input
2 Outputs
- 63868227e2cb0c9beeabeb7a389242d646bb78948cb4e82aa5f5567a52524d31:0
- 63868227e2cb0c9beeabeb7a389242d646bb78948cb4e82aa5f5567a52524d31:1
value 1059929
address 14ZuLtRPjV6ncffTiFeiCt1tc9jNHEwgDZ
value 360106
address 3FtFt5jFAngvA1nerXrZVjQTmQjak6fdQH